Just now, Doug said:

Sled report?

It’s fun… switching modes in the varying conditions we rode in today was phenomenal! Tossed the stock carbides after 85 miles and put some old Stud Boy Deuce’s on it and got rid of the darting (I have no idea why I didn’t do that in the shop last week). I want to try a touch more ski pressure that I think I’ll get from an IFS spring adjustment. Try that in the morning…
